Kumkumadi oil can indeed be beneficial for dull, dry skin, but using it right is crucial. This oil, with its saffron, manjistha, and sandalwood, works wonders when applied properly. It’s best to incorporate it as part of you’re nighttime regimen. Before you apply the oil, clean your face with a gentle cleanser suitable for your skin type. Pat dry.
Here’s a step-by-step:
1. Warm the Oil: First, take 2-3 drops of Kumkumadi oil on your palm and gently warm it by rubbing your palms together. This enhances absorption.
2. Application: Massage the oil into your skin using upward circular motions, focusing on problem areas. Be gentle, as this helps stimulate circulation and aids absorption.
3. Timing: Allow the oil to absorb for at least 20 minutes. If you have extremely oily skin, you may rinse off with lukewarm water, but otherwise, leave it overnight. No need to apply moisturizer after the oil at night, because it holds hydrating properties already.
4. Initial Frequency: Begin using the oil 2-3 times a week. Observe how your skin responds before increasing frequency, particularly given the minor breakouts you’ve noticed. For some people, gradual usage works best to prevent clogging pores.
5. Sun Protection: When using kumkumadi oil, ensure you’re applying sunscreen daily. Some herbal ingredients could make your skin more sensitive to the sun.
Regarding results, it usually takes around 4 to 6 weeks to notice significant improvements but note that skin takes its own time to adapt. Your skin might feel more hydrated initially, but lasting brightness can be gradual.
If you feel your breakouts worsen, consider reducing the frequency of use or consulting a dermatologist. Lifestyle matters too; balanced diet, proper hydration, and, sleep complement external treatments greatly. Hope this helps, and good luck on your skincare journey!
